1. Asset identity and development status

AssetVepdegestrant (query alias: vepdegestrant)
Modality / targetProteolysis-targeting chimeras (PROTAC); ER; ERs degraders
Highest global statusApproved
OriginatorArvinas, Inc.
Active developersPfizer Inc., Arvinas Estrogen Receptor, Inc., Arvinas, Inc.

The MCP disease footprint includes ER-positive/HER2-negative/ ESR1-mutated breast cancer, Advanced breast cancer, HER2-negative breast cancer. The highest-phase flag is a useful orientation point, but the licensing case depends on indication-level evidence and rights, not the global label alone.

3. Clinical readouts: what is known

Vepdegestrant, a proteolysis targeting chimera (PROTAC) estrogen receptor (ER) degrader, plus abemaciclib (ABE) in ER+/human epidermal growth factor receptor 2-negative (HER2−) advanced breast cancer (ABC): TACTIVE-U phase 1b/2 results.

Phase 1/2; n=37; evaluation: Positive. Reported fields: ORR = 45.0 % ( 25.8 - 65.8); ORR = 30.6 % ( 18.0 - 46.9)

Safety profile of post-CDK4/6 treatments in HR+/HER2− metastatic breast cancer (mBC): A network meta-analysis

Phase 2/3; n=16; evaluation: Positive. Reported fields: AE(Grade ≥3) = 2.76 RR ; AE(Grade ≥3) = 0.47 RR ; -

A PHASE 3, RANDOMIZED, OPEN-LABEL, MULTICENTER TRIAL OF ARV-471 (PF-07850327) VS FULVESTRANT IN PARTICIPANTS WITH ESTROGEN RECEPTOR-POSITIVE, HER2-NEGATIVE ADVANCED BREAST CANCER WHOSE DISEASE PROGRESSED AFTER PRIOR ENDOCRINE BASED TREATMENT FOR ADVANCED DISEASE (VERITAC-2)

Phase 3; n=624; evaluation: not stated. Reported fields: Progression Free Survival (PFS) by Blinded Independent Central Review (BICR) Assessment Per Response Evaluation Criteria in Solid Tumors (RECIST) Version (v) 1.1- All Randomized Participants(Median) = 3.6 Months (95% Confidence Interval, 2.2 - 3.8); Progression Free Survival (PFS) by Blinded Independent Central Review (BICR) Assessment Per Response Evaluation Criteria in Solid Tumors (RECIST) Version (v) 1.1- All Randomized Participants(Median): Hazard Ratio (HR) = 0.83(95% CI, 0.676 - 1.016), P-Value = 0.0358; Progression Free Survival (PFS) by Blinded Independent Central Review (BICR) Assessment Per Response Evaluation Criteria in Solid Tumors (RECIST) Version (v) 1.1- All Randomized Participants(Median): Hazard Ratio (HR) = 0.83(95% CI, 0.676 - 1.016), P-Value = 0.0358

5. Transaction precedent and economics

DateTransactionPhase at dealDisclosed economics
2026-05-12Arvinas and Pfizer Enter into a Transaction with Rigel Pharmaceuticals for the Exclusive Global Rights of VEPPANU (vepdegestrant)ApprovedUS$70.0M upfront; US$335.0M milestones
2025-09-18Arvinas, Pfizer to grant commercial rights of experimental breast cancer drug to third partyNDA/BLAFinancial terms not disclosed
2021-07-22Arvinas and Pfizer Announce Global Collaboration to Develop and Commercialize PROTAC® Protein Degrader ARV-471NDA/BLAUS$650.0M upfront; US$1,400.0M milestones

Headline values are not directly comparable. Diligence should normalize upfront cash, equity, development and sales milestones, tiered royalties, opt-in mechanics, cost sharing, change-of-control clauses and geography.
